Medicare is our nation's medical insurance program for people age 65 or older. Certain individuals younger than age 65 can get approved for Medicare too, including those with disabilities and those who have permanent kidney failure (paul b insurance part d). The program helps with the cost of health care, however it does not cover all medical expenditures or the cost of the majority of long-lasting care.

If you select not to register for Medicare Part B but then decide to do so later on, your coverage might be delayed. You may have to pay a higher month-to-month premium for as long as you have Part B. Your monthly premium will go up 10% for each 12-month period you were eligible for Part B however didn't sign up for it.

Medicare Benefit prepares been available in different forms, consisting of health care organization strategies (HMOs) and preferred company company strategies (PPOs). These are the two most typical kinds of Medicare Advantage plans, and each one features different benefits, guidelines, and constraints on the kinds of protection and service providers you can access.

HMOs usually need you to choose a medical care provider. In addition, you should receive all your non-emergency care from companies within the strategy's network. PPOs, on the other hand, enable you to go to any doctor that accepts your strategy, however you may pay less when you go to a provider in your network.
